Additional Note: A smart home doorbell is an interactive device that connects via internet and/or Bluetooth (or any other connectivity protocol) that can be controlled or automated by using apps, smart home hubs or voice assistants. It notifies the homeowner when a visitor is at the door and frequently has sensors and/or cameras. Examples include Arlo, Eufy, Google Nest, and Ring doorbells.
